In 2020-2021, 737 people earned their degree in education philosophy, making the major the 261st most popular in the United States. In 2019-2020, education philosophy graduates who were awarded their degree in 2017-2019, earned an average of $49,756 and had an average of $18,500 in loans still to pay off.

Across New Jersey, there were 16 education philosophy graduates with average earnings and debt of $0 and $0 respectively. At the doctor’s degree level specifically, there were 9 education philosophy graduates with average earnings and debt of $78,439 and $0 respectively.

Rutgers University - New Brunswick
New Brunswick, New Jersey

Out of the 1 schools in the Schools for a Doctorate Highly Focused on Education Philosophy Major in New Jersey that were part of this year’s ranking, Rutgers University - New Brunswick landed the #1 spot on the list. This large school is located in New Brunswick, New Jersey, and it awarded 9 doctorate’s education philosophy degrees in 2020-2021.

With a freshman retention rate of 93%, the school does an excellent job of retaining its undergraduate students. The undergrad student loan default rate at the school is 2.6%, which is quite low when compared to the national default rate of 10.1%.
